The global Sodium Phosphate Dibasic market is expected to grow at a CAGR of 3.5% during the forecast period. The increasing demand for detergents and cleaners from emerging economies such as China and India has led to an increase in the consumption of Sodium Phosphate Dibasic. Sodium phosphate dibasic is used as an intermediate in the production of detergents and other cleaning agents. - Sodium phosphate dibasic is used in the production of detergents, soaps, and other cleaning products.
- Sodium phosphate dibasic is used in the production of paper and textiles.
- Sodium phosphate dibasic is used as a food additive to improve flavor and texture, as well as to maintain moisture levels in processed foods such as cheese, canned vegetables, frozen vegetables, processed meats and fish products.
- Sodium phosphate dibasic is also used for water treatment purposes such as removing phosphates from wastewater streams or for use in water softening systems that remove calcium ions from hard water supplies.

Sodium phosphate dibasic is a type of salt that consists of two sodium ions and one phosphate ion. It is most commonly used as a food additive to improve the texture, flavor, and color of food.
